Sustainability as efficiency, competitiveness and regional impact
The Regional Stakeholder Dialogue of Aragón 2026 brought together companies, institutions, and experts to discuss the role of sustainability as a key driver of business transformation. Throughout the meeting, the need to shift from a report-focused approach to genuine integration into strategy, governance, and business model was emphasized.
In this context, Víctor Moralo's presentation, Sustainability partner at ECIJA, highlighted the growing convergence between digital transformation and sustainability as two principal disruptions that will shape the future of organizations. During his presentation, he emphasized that sustainability is evolving into a structural pillar of decision-making, with a direct impact on competitiveness, efficiency, and long-term value creation.
He also highlighted an increasingly established trend: the prominent presence of finance professionals in sustainability management, reflecting its growing strategic importance within companies. In this regard, he underscored that the current moment marks the beginning of a profound transformation, where organizations will need to adapt their models to respond to an ever-evolving regulatory, economic, and social environment.
The conference revealed a widespread consensus: sustainability is no longer seen as a secondary issue but as a key factor in driving more resilient, competitive business models aligned with market and societal demands.
